Freeze took over a roster mess left behind by the previous two staffs. Some of it is their power booster’s fault. Auburn couldn’t recruit the last two cycles with Malzahn because the worst kept secret in the SEC is nobody was happy with their president and interim AD panic signing Malzahn to an extension. Similarly, Harsin came in with zero recruiting ties and the power boosters didn’t like the hire from the outset. The AD wanted to make his hire, so the boosters once again pulled back support.


Freeze is going to have to recruit like a mfer to rebuild this roster to upper-end SEC quality.
